I haven’t seen the episode yet (I’m on the west coast, so it’s not on for another 50 minutes or so…) but it sounds to me an awful lot like some of the silly episode introductory scenes in Monty Python’s The Meaning of Life.

I’m reconstructing this entirely from memory, but as a kind of transition between their skits of “the meaning of life,” one for birth (where the great Every Sperm is Sacred song appears) one for death and several other life milestones in between, a guy with absurdley long arms comes out waving his arms in weird right angles, and says something like “Where’s the fish” or maybe even “Fish, fish, where’s the fish.” He uses a high-pitched voice with an extra long “eeeee” instead of the “i” (feeeeesh).

I certainly have never been able to make any sense or derive any larger meaning from this little episode (if anyone would care to explain the joke to me, go right ahead), but your description of the quote from The Family Guy reminded me of it immediately.
